Output 35d7cd269e89400a23bca6e2af8bdda670193be60bd2dd43331fe4cb54982538:0

value
2168000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68298e669813ec1fa161b616893a27cbfcea44a OP_EQUAL
address
3MFEyeoW6DzL4EfLk41VAqd7mhf9dVVwpR
transaction
35d7cd269e89400a23bca6e2af8bdda670193be60bd2dd43331fe4cb54982538
confirmations
9004
spent
true